Understanding the Foot Massager: What It Is and How It Works

Foot massagers are designed to provide therapeutic relief by targeting the feet’s numerous pressure points. These devices typically use a combination of rolling massage nodes, heat, vibration, and sometimes water to relax muscles, improve blood circulation, and alleviate pain.

The science behind foot massagers lies in the concept of reflexology, an ancient practice that believes certain points on the feet correspond to other parts of the body. By massaging these points, it’s thought that one can improve health and wellness.

Choosing the Right Foot Massager

When selecting a foot massager, consider the following factors to ensure you’re getting the most effective product for your needs:

  • Type of Massage: Rolling, Shiatsu, or vibration? Each type targets different aspects of foot health.

  • Adjustability: Look for massagers with adjustable settings for pressure, intensity, and speed.

  • Size and Shape: Make sure the massager fits your feet comfortably.

  • Heat Function: Some devices offer heat therapy, which can enhance the massage experience.

  • Durability: Opt for a massager made from high-quality materials for longevity.

Similar Products to Consider

While foot massagers are a popular choice, there are several other products that can complement your foot care routine:

1. Foot Soakers

Foot soakers use warm water and often essential oils to provide a soothing bath for your feet. They can help alleviate soreness and prepare your feet for a deeper massage experience.

2. Reflexology Mat

A reflexology mat can mimic the benefits of a foot massage by targeting specific pressure points on your feet. These mats can be used as a standalone product or in conjunction with a foot massager.

3. Heel Cups

For those with plantar fasciitis or heel pain, heel cups provide additional arch support, which can help relieve pressure on the feet.

4. Compression Socks

Compression socks improve circulation by applying pressure to the legs, which can benefit the feet by reducing swelling and increasing blood flow.
